What Is An Ultrasound Probe/transducer?

The ultrasound probe, also known as a transducer, is the essential component of an ultrasound imaging system that initiates and receives sound waves to generate diagnostic images. It houses piezoelectric crystals that vibrate when an electrical current is applied, emitting high-frequency sound waves into the body. These sound waves travel through tissues and reflect off internal structures. The same crystals then convert the returning echoes into electrical signals, which the ultrasound machine processes to create real-time, cross-sectional images. The frequency and focusing of these sound waves are determined by the probe's design, influencing the penetration depth and image resolution. Probe TypePrimary Use Case
Convex (Curvilinear) ProbeDeep abdominal imaging (liver, kidneys, obstetrics)
Linear ProbeSuperficial structures (thyroid, breast, vascular, musculoskeletal)
Phased Array (Sector) ProbeCardiac imaging, transthoracic and transesophageal
Endocavitary ProbeGynecological and urological imaging

Key Clinical Applications in Senegal:

  • Obstetrics and Gynecology: Monitoring fetal development, assessing pelvic organs, and guiding biopsies.
  • Cardiology: Evaluating heart chamber size, function, and blood flow (echocardiography).
  • Abdominal Imaging: Visualizing organs such as the liver, kidneys, gallbladder, and spleen for abnormalities.
  • Vascular Studies: Assessing blood flow in arteries and veins to detect blockages or abnormalities.
  • Musculoskeletal Imaging: Examining tendons, muscles, and joints for injuries or inflammatory conditions.
  • Emergency Medicine: Rapid assessment of trauma, fluid collections, and internal bleeding.

How Much Is A Ultrasound Probe/transducer In Senegal?

The cost of ultrasound probes and transducers in Senegal can vary significantly based on several factors, including the type of probe (e.g., convex, linear, phased array), its frequency, brand, and whether it's a brand-new or a refurbished unit. While precise figures fluctuate, you can generally expect a broad price range. New, high-end probes from major manufacturers will represent the upper end of the spectrum, while older models or less specialized probes will be more accessible. Refurbished options offer a compelling alternative for budget-conscious facilities, providing significant cost savings while still delivering reliable performance after rigorous testing and refurbishment.

ConditionTypical Price Range (XOF)
New800,000 - 3,000,000+
Refurbished400,000 - 1,500,000

Estimated Price Ranges (in Senegalese CFA Francs - XOF)

  • New Ultrasound Probes/Transducers: Typically range from 800,000 XOF to over 3,000,000 XOF.
  • Refurbished Ultrasound Probes/Transducers: Can be found from approximately 400,000 XOF to 1,500,000 XOF.
